Skip to main content

Agent-based taxi simulator to test strategies

Project description

Taxi Simulator

https://img.shields.io/pypi/v/taxi_simulator.svg https://img.shields.io/travis/javipalanca/taxi_simulator.svg Documentation Status Updates

Agent-based taxi simulator to test strategies

Features

  • Strategy pattern

  • Continuous simulator

  • Load scenarios

  • Multi-agent system built with SPADE

  • XMPP communications

Credits

This package was created with Cookiecutter and the audreyr/cookiecutter-pypackage project template.

History

0.4.1 (2019-01-07)

  • Fixed bug when checking if the simulation is finished.

0.4.0 (2018-10-25)

  • Improved the concurrent creation of agents.

  • Added stop and clear buttons to the interface.

  • Added download button for getting results in excel and json formats.

  • Documentation updated.

0.3.0 (2018-10-01)

  • Migrated to SPADE 3.

  • Documentation highly improved.

  • Helper functions added and refined.

  • Javascript framework included: VueJS

  • Routes centralized with a Route agent.

  • UI improved.

0.2 (2017-11-15)

  • Added scenario loading feature.

0.1.3 (2017-11-15)

  • Fixed minor bugs.

0.1.1 (2017-11-14)

  • Added documentation.

0.1.0 (2017-11-03)

  • First release on PyPI.

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

taxi_simulator-0.4.1.tar.gz (3.4 MB view details)

Uploaded Source

Built Distributions

taxi_simulator-0.4.1-py3.6.egg (405.1 kB view details)

Uploaded Source

taxi_simulator-0.4.1-py2.py3-none-any.whl (370.2 kB view details)

Uploaded Python 2 Python 3

File details

Details for the file taxi_simulator-0.4.1.tar.gz.

File metadata

  • Download URL: taxi_simulator-0.4.1.tar.gz
  • Upload date:
  • Size: 3.4 MB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.12.1 pkginfo/1.4.2 requests/2.19.1 setuptools/40.4.0 requests-toolbelt/0.8.0 tqdm/4.26.0 CPython/3.6.6

File hashes

Hashes for taxi_simulator-0.4.1.tar.gz
Algorithm Hash digest
SHA256 07a003961fac9e88118372de6e7643a7a0c01c282358193bf04bbf71512330fa
MD5 97d10231c8be1e042727fe59ca162081
BLAKE2b-256 4a0de7d250ed378a775c96db2af8db55cb5f03492567b2570d596de7d30221d3

See more details on using hashes here.

File details

Details for the file taxi_simulator-0.4.1-py3.6.egg.

File metadata

  • Download URL: taxi_simulator-0.4.1-py3.6.egg
  • Upload date:
  • Size: 405.1 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.12.1 pkginfo/1.4.2 requests/2.19.1 setuptools/40.4.0 requests-toolbelt/0.8.0 tqdm/4.26.0 CPython/3.6.6

File hashes

Hashes for taxi_simulator-0.4.1-py3.6.egg
Algorithm Hash digest
SHA256 60ea4ba25cc703160a442aed6deb860aebe79f552b9aca505820fefda59e525c
MD5 3ab27ef281072b2b7b7b74cf36d983ab
BLAKE2b-256 d17e3746e812e4237fb9fc25d199e42a780e9daaa80e19453c56cca6023a0f88

See more details on using hashes here.

File details

Details for the file taxi_simulator-0.4.1-py2.py3-none-any.whl.

File metadata

  • Download URL: taxi_simulator-0.4.1-py2.py3-none-any.whl
  • Upload date:
  • Size: 370.2 kB
  • Tags: Python 2,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/1.12.1 pkginfo/1.4.2 requests/2.19.1 setuptools/40.4.0 requests-toolbelt/0.8.0 tqdm/4.26.0 CPython/3.6.6

File hashes

Hashes for taxi_simulator-0.4.1-py2.py3-none-any.whl
Algorithm Hash digest
SHA256 4a5894fbbe2dd802d23acd0394a7ba039870823a8d6aa7b31b8fb81397a96fd0
MD5 efac3ea5dba3f6faf97c36d66e64b160
BLAKE2b-256 a72b2361fdcbf7641ac2461ecdfc629c559cca0b29b0132a98055be91954d749

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page